Besan ki kadhi with pakoras simmering in it, paired with jeera rice, is all one can ask for on a weekend. Starting with making pyaaz ke pakode to spicing up the kadhi, follow this Punjabi recipe.

Ingredients

For the Pakoras: 1 cup besan 1 onion 1 green chilli ½ tsp ajwain Salt to taste Water as needed Oil for frying

Ingredients

For the Kadhi: 1 cup curd 3 tbsp besan ½ tsp turmeric powder 1 tsp red chilli powder Salt to taste 3 cups water 2 tbsp ghee ½ tsp mustard seeds ½ tsp cumin seeds 1 pinch hing 1 sprig of curry leaves 2 dried red chillies 1-inch piece of ginger

Step 1

Make the batter for pakoras by mixing besan, chopped onion, chilli, ajwain, salt, and water.

Step 2

Heat some oil, deep-fry the pakoras till crispy, and set them aside.

Step 3

For kadhi, whisk curd and mix with besan, haldi, chilli powder, salt, and water.

Step 4

Heat some ghee and saute mustard seeds, jeera, hing, curry leaves, dried chillies, and ginger.

Step 5

Pour the curd mixture into the pan and simmer on the flame for at least half an hour.

Step 6

Once smooth, add the pakoras to the kadhi. Let them soak before serving with rice or roti.
